是不是中文版的ACCESS数据库在英文系统上不支持啊?
帮你UP

解决方案 »

  1.   

    客户机上装了Access驱动程序吗
      

  2.   

    To Plife472(陈军):要装Access的什么驱动程序?你是指office么?
      

  3.   

    To  mistysunlight(飘渺日光)     我正在尝试你的方法,谢谢你的帮助~~    可以说说你以前的经验么?
      

  4.   

    你把你的机器的Framework1.0升级到1.1然后重新编译,在目标机器上安装个同样版本的Office再试试,祝你成功!
      

  5.   

    安装MDAC2.7以上,并且最好在E文机器上用Access打开你的MDB文件,重新保存一下!
      

  6.   

    象楼上说的那样!!
    能够打开你的.MDB文件的话就应该没问题了!
      

  7.   

    是中英文转换的问题,在英文的机子上打开.MDB文件,重新保存,应该没有问题。
      

  8.   

    我觉得不应该是打不打得开.MDB文件的事情
    好像是MDAC的问题哦。
      

  9.   

    如果使用access数据库需要安装MDAC2.8以上版本的鉴于你在中文下能通过看看是不是MDAC版本的问题
      

  10.   

    数据库驱动不正确或版本太低。安装MDAC试一吧!
      

  11.   

    检查一下路径,你是不是在程序中把Access数据库的路径写成了绝对路径?
      

  12.   

    你安装的.netframwork必须是英文的,access的驱动也必须是英文,access里的表和字段名不得为中文我劝你让客户换成中文系统,这样比较容易解决
      

  13.   

    谢谢大家的帮忙我今天用vmware 装了一个英文版的professional xp。装完os后马上安装.net framework 1.1英文版(从microsoft 网站down下来的,dotnetfx.exe) 程序没有做过任何修改,能正常运行。我想是不是home edition的问题。是不是home edition 少了些什么东西~~
      

  14.   

    好象并不是home edition 的问题,微软都说可以在home edition 下加装了 !
       问题出在中英文的上面,我想!